We are looking for a Staff Accountant to join our Accounting Department. You must be familiar with full-cycle accounting and understand all the processes and documents necessary to produce financial statements for a reporting period. You will be responsible for reconciling bank and credit card statements, tracking fixed assets, doing payroll, and preparing sales tax returns as well as assisting with Accounts Receivable and Accounts Payable tasks as needed. The Staff Accountant will also monitor and implement internal controls and procedures to ensure compliance.
